Chaudhery Mustansar Hussain is an adjunct professor and lab director in the Department of Chemistry & Environmental Sciences at the New Jersey Institute of Technology (NJIT), United States. His research is focused on sustainability, nanotechnology & advanced materials, environmental management, analytical chemistry, and other various industries. Dr. Hussain is the author of numerous papers in peer-reviewed journals as well as a prolific author and editor of several books, including scientific monographs and handbooks in his research areas. He has published with ELSEVIER, American Chemical Society, Royal Society of Chemistry, John Wiley & Sons, CRC Press, and Springer.



Dr. Banu Y. Ekren is a distinguished academic and Senior Lecturer specializing in Logistics and Supply Chain Management. Her prolific output includes not only articles in prestigious peer-reviewed journals but also book chapters and conference proceedings that reflect her broad expertise in simulation modelling, warehousing, and optimization techniques. Dr. Ekren's work has not only been recognized by academic peers but has also seen wide application in practice, helping to advance the design and efficiency of supply chains and warehousing systems worldwide.
